An initial evaluation
includes:
· Review of medical history and previous testing (i.e.
developmental, neurological, psychological, etc.).
· Review of school notes/plans (IEP).
· Evaluation using appropriate protocols.
· Brief overview of testing results.
After initial evaluation,
a written report is completed and sent to the child’s parents and the referring physician. Additional reports can be sent to other facilities, if requested.
